  7. You can use the radar while in Nav mode (i.e. without hitting 2 for BVR mode), but if you switch to BVR mode any contacts you have tracked or locked will be dropped.

  9. Yeah BST said they wanted to do an ASM Eagle. Do note, though, it is a LOT more than just switches...I mean, you have to build an entire weapon system. It's not a separate radar, RWR, INS, fire control, etc. It's all integrated. I think that if BST wants to do it, it will happen in time.
